Common Causes of your Foundation Problems in West Columbia

Have you noticed cracks forming in your walls or doors that won't close properly? These issues can often be traced back to the unique environmental conditions around West Columbia. In this area, variations in the local soil types, often affected by seasonal moisture changes, can lead to significant foundation issues. High clay content in the soil is particularly problematic as it expands when wet and contracts when dry, a process known as soil heave. This cyclic swelling and shrinking can exert pressure on the foundations of homes, leading to settlement or shifts over time. Moreover, local drainage patterns can exacerbate these issues, as water pooling around the foundation can lead to increased soil movement.

The interaction between your home and the local environment plays a crucial role in the health of your foundation. Many houses in this area experience common warning signs such as uneven floors, sticking doors, and water pooling in basements or crawl spaces. These indicators often signal underlying foundation stresses. When identified early, addressing these signs can prevent more extensive damage. In West Columbia, taking a proactive approach to recognizing and understanding these foundation issues can save homeowners from more costly repairs down the line.

West Columbia's expansive clay soil contributes significantly to foundation settlement and movement. This type of soil swells when wet and shrinks during dry spells, causing shifts in structural stability. Such fluctuations often lead to structural cracks and uneven load-bearing walls. Implementing a foundation repair strategy with helical or push piers can help mitigate these issues. Regular maintenance checks are advisable to catch problems early.

Seasonal changes, like dry spells or heavy rains, can cause soil movement affecting your foundation's stability. Expansion and contraction of the clay soil under your home can result in foundation settlement and structural cracks. Spring rains might lead to increased moisture problems, while summer's heat can contribute to soil shrinkage. Regular inspections can help identify and address these seasonal impacts before severe damage occurs.

Foundation cracks can be repaired from either the inside or outside, depending on their cause and severity. Interior repairs may involve structural repairs or sealing, while exterior solutions often address underlying soil movement. Determining the best approach requires professional evaluation to assess factors like soil conditions and type of structural cracks.
